Electronic dog toys offer a modern way to keep your pup mentally stimulated and physically active, even when you’re busy. These toys use sensors, motors, and lights to create unpredictable movement or sounds, encouraging dogs to chase, pounce, and play. Whether your dog is high-energy or prefers gentle engagement, there are options designed to suit a variety of play styles and home environments.

How to Choose Electronic Dog Toys
- Focus on interactive features that match your dog's play style
- Prioritize durability if your dog chews or paws aggressively
- Consider surface compatibility for your home (hard floors, carpets, outdoors)
- Look for easy charging and maintenance
- Assess noise level if you prefer quiet play
Electronic dog toys vary in their motion, sound, and durability. Matching the toy's features to your dog's habits ensures longer-lasting interest and less frustration for both you and your pet.
Motion and Engagement Styles
- Some toys roll, bounce, or combine both movements
- Motion sensors trigger play when touched or nudged
- Multi-mode toys offer different speeds or patterns
Choose motion types that suit your dog's energy level. High-energy dogs may prefer fast, unpredictable movement, while gentler pets might enjoy slower, rolling toys.
Durability and Materials
- Chew-resistant plastics or reinforced fabrics last longer
- Plush covers are softer but less durable for heavy chewers
- Water-resistant options are better for outdoor use
If your dog tends to chew aggressively, look for tougher materials. Plush and soft toys are best for gentle play or small breeds.
Surface Compatibility
- Hard floors enhance rolling and bouncing action
- Low-pile carpets work for most toys, but thick carpets may reduce movement
- Outdoor-friendly designs resist water and dirt
Test toys on your home's main play surfaces to ensure optimal performance. Some toys are designed primarily for indoor use, while others handle grass or patios well.
Charging and Maintenance
- USB charging is convenient and widely supported
- Removable covers or accessories make cleaning easier
- Long battery life means less frequent recharging
Consider how often you'll need to charge the toy and whether cleaning is simple. Toys with removable covers or washable parts are easier to maintain.
Noise and Sensory Features
- Toys with lights or sounds attract attention
- Squeaky or chirping toys may be exciting or distracting
- Quiet operation is important for shared living spaces
Think about your dog's preferences and your household environment. Sound and light features can add excitement, but may not be suitable for every setting.
